Clean Slate with MYSQL

Okay, my configuration with MYSQL is completely borked.  How do I wipe out MYSQL's configuration, databases, etc, to get a clean slate without reinstalling my entire system?

Try removing /etc/my.conf (if you messed with it at all) and /var/lib/mysql. Then reinstall mysql and that should give you a clean start.
Good luck!

    I am in the process of purchasing a new Mac. My existing Mac is an early 2009 MacBook Pro and contains files dating back prior to OS 9 (maybe even back to OS 6). I wish to start with a clean slate with the new Mac and don’t plan on migrating files from the old computer. However, I would like to bring over my Contacts, Calendar and Mail (Accounts only, no mail history). How would I go about doing that?

    Replace any Contacts, Calendar, and Mail folders with those from your old computer. Transfer the folders and also the preference files. These latter are located in the /Home/Library/Preferences/ folder. If your Library folder isn't visible then:
    Exposing the /Home/Library/ Folder
    Pick one of the following methods:
    A. This method will make the folder visible permanently. Open the Terminal application in your Utilities folder and paste the following at the command prompt:
    chflags nohidden ~/Library
    Press RETURN.
    B. Click on the Desktop, press the OPTION (⌥) button, select Library from the Finder's Go menu.
    C. Select Go To Folder from the Finder's Go menu. Paste the following in the path field:
    ~/Library
    Press the Go button.
    The Mail and Calendar folders are in the /Home/Library/ folder while Contacts is in the /Home/Library/Applications Support/ folder, but it is called AddressBook.

  • Went to "setting" deleted data from "music" to make more space (I don't use iCloud). When I open "Music", the list is still there but there is no content/the actual songs.  How can it back to a clean slate? "Setting" shows "Music" has no data.

    Wanted to change my playlists and music, so went to >settings>music>delete data.  So now, within the usage menu, the "music" shows "no data".  But, when I open the Music app, it still shows the list of music that was supposedly deleted.  And the weird thing is, it is only the list. There is no content.  No actual music.  How do I get rid of this lists and get it to a clean slate???

    - Reset the iOS device. Nothing will be lost      
    Reset iOS device: Hold down the On/Off button and the Home button at the same time for at
    least ten seconds, until the Apple logo appears.
    - Reset all settings                            
    Go to Settings > General > Reset and tap Reset All Settings.
    All your preferences and settings are reset. Information (such as contacts and calendars) and media (such as songs and videos) aren’t affected.
    - Restore from iCloud backup. See:                                               
    iOS: Back up and restore your iOS device with iCloud or iTunes
    - Restore to factory settings/new iOS device.                       

  • TIP: Clean slate for find/change

    Hi,
    Sharing a little tip I just thought of. Very straightforward and
    obvious, but quite useful, and I haven't noticed it mentioned elsewhere.
    If you're doing a lot of find/replace, you'll repeatedly need to remove
    all selections and start with a clean slate (nothing in the find/replace
    fields, clear all formatting).
    It seemed to me for a while that we're missing a "Clear All" button in
    the find/replace box.
    So the answer is simple: clear everything, all options, etc., and save
    it as a find/replace query.
    Now whenever you need a clean slate for find/save, just select that query.
    It's working nicely for me!

  • Installing DBI and DBD::mysql in 10.4 Tiger, with MySQL 5.0

    After some discussion here http://discussions.apple.com/thread.jspa?threadID=546982&tstart=0
    I wanted to document what was required to get Bundle::DBI and DBD::mysql installed.
    I started off with the helpful info found on the following two pages, but I had to do more to get it working:
    http://www.truerwords.net/articles/osx/installdbdmysql.html
    http://www.gyford.com/phil/writing/2004/06/07/installingdbia.php
    Note: I am working with mysql-standard-5.0.15-osx10.4-powerpc,
    downloaded and configured according to the MySQL site instructions.
    If you are using an earlier version of MySQL, then you will need to adjust accordingly. The articles I link to above, may work for you verbatim.
    1. Download DBI 1.51 from CPAN:
    http://search.cpan.org/~hoymich/DBI-1.45-5.8.4/
    2. Unpack the file, eg: tar -xzvf DBI-1.51.tar.gz
    3. cd into the directory
    4. Type perl Makefile.PL
    5. Type make && make test
    6. sudo make install (NB: See below !)
    7. IMPORTANT: to get DBD to install, you may need to specify the location of your mysql_config file:
    perl Makefile.PL --testdb=test --testuser=nameused --testpassword=actualpasswdused --testhost=localhost --mysqlconfig=/usr/local/mysql/bin/mysqlconfig
    If something goes wrong, backup by typing:
    make clean
    Another note: I granted full priveleges for the "test" user on the "test" database, which is accepting local connections only and will be removed after everything is configured.
    # now for DBD
    8. Download DBD::mysql from CPAN http://search.cpan.org/~capttofu/DBD-mysql-3.0006
    9. unpack the archive & cd into it
    10. perl Makefile.PL --testdb=test --testuser=nameused --testpassword=actualpwdused --testhost=localhost
    11. make && make test
    12. sudo make install
    That's what it took, hopefully this will help others who need it, and not offend those who know more about it
